H.* PY - 2012 VL - 22 IS - 1 SP - 454 EP - 463 JO - Journal of University of Babylon مجلة جامعة بابل SN - 19920652 23128135 AB - In this study used an attapulgite clay as low cost adsorbents for adsorption of p- chloroaniline from aqueous solutions. The factors affecting of adsorption process such as pH , temperature , and equilibrium time were studied, was found the adsorption was increase at the pH values decrease and the optimum adsorption at pH (2), the effect of equilibrium time was also studied and it was found that the best contact equilibrium time at (80) min, and study effect of initial concentration of (PCA). The effect of temperature on the equilibrium adsorption of PCA from aqueous solution using Attapulgite was investigated. Thermodynamic parameters, such as ΔG, ΔH, and ΔS were calculated and the results suggested that the PCA adsorption on Attapulgite clay was a spontaneous and endothermic process. The isotherm of this adsorption was investigated and the adsorption isotherm was found similar to S-shape according to Gilles classification, and that obeys Freundlich isotherm model .
